Honey’s Place Launches E-Commerce Platform Solution

SAN FERNANDO, Calif. — Honey’s Place has launched a new e-commerce platform solution called Build the Store as a feature-rich, comprehensive program the offers customers the opportunity to create and operate their own adult toy store with minimal overhead.

The new technology gives site owners complete flexibility and control over the functionality of their online retail portal.

Powered by Honey’s Place’s extensive inventory of more than 15,000 items, Build the Store is a solution for individuals looking to open their own online store as well as retail stores that profit from a web presence.

Build the Store handlesproduct inventory management, credit card processing, shipping, customer service and more. Build the Store allows owners to customize categories, edit products, choose manufacturers, set the pricing, and add their own products.

Build the Store is an all-in-one, online shopping cart system that is designed to help build, manage and grow a successful online adult toy store, the company said.

“We set out to create something new that didn’t currently exist anywhere in the market,” Honey’s Place Owner/CEO Bonnie Feingold said. “Build the Store is 100 percent customizable on every level, I’m so proud of the platform we created.”

Build the Store is an intuitive solution for creating a custom retail site, whether it’s a mega-store that carries thousands of items or a destination niche site. Build the Store features complete CSS customization ability, and various package levels offered to match users web know-how.

Officially launching at next week’s International Lingerie Show in Las Vegas, Sept. 10-12, Build the Store representatives will be providing on-on-one demonstrations of the program.
